3 nights in Tromso

Tromsø is famous for being one of the best places in the world to see the Northern Lights. It offers a modern mix of outdoor activities, vibrant nightlife, and delicious eateries serving local cuisine. In this modern city in the Arctic visitors will find many opportunities for adventure, from an aquarium and several fantastic museums to the world's northernmost botanical garden.

Explore the Arctic Cathedral, Fjellheisen Cable Car, Polaria, Tromso Bridge and Arctic-Alpine Botanic Garden, the University Museum, and more!



3 nights in Alta

Alta is the central town of the largest and least populated Norwegian region - the extreme northeast Finnmark. The local culture and traditions are a mixture of Norwegian and Sami culture. For many years the town belonged only to the Northern Scandinavian indigenous people and was under Finland's administration. Alta is well known as 'the city of the Northern Lights' and given the climate and minimal light pollution (particularly when heading out into the surrounding wilderness), the Aurora has been known to be seen here for up to 200 nights a year.

Visit Alta Museum - World Heritage Rock Art Centre, the Northern Lights Cathedral, Alta Canyon (Sautso), Alta Wildlife Sanctuary, and so much more!



3 nights in Oslo

Oslo is tucked away at the end of one of Norway's most spectacular fjords offering history, culture, and adventure set against one of the world's most scenic backdrops. The Scandinavian capital city is refined and laid-back with numerous museums, a diverse world-renowned music scene, spectacular parks, urban districts, and a well-developed array of shops, restaurants, and bars.

Explore Vigeland Park, National Museum of Art, Architecture and Design, Kon-Tiki Museum, Munch Museum, Akershus Castle and Fortress, Aker Brygge, Akershus Fortress, Akershus Castle and Fortress, and so much more!

Norway

<b>Norway</b> is a country of contrasts, with scenery so varied it never ceases to amaze. In summertime it is the land of the Midnight Sun; in winter, the land of the Northern Lights. Norway is a land of tradition, exemplified by its rustic stave churches and its folk dances. But Norway is also modern. This technologically advanced nation is rich in petroleum and hydroelectric energy. One of the last great natural frontiers of the world, Norway invites exploration, with its steep and jagged fjords, salmon-filled rivers, glaciers, mountains, and meadows. In the winter, the shimmering aurora borealis (northern lights) are the lure, before giving way to the midnight sun of summer.
